"""Tests for notebook.py"""
# Copyright (c) IPython Development Team.
# Distributed under the terms of the Modified BSD License.
import json
from .base import ExportersTestsBase
from ..notebook import NotebookExporter
from IPython.nbformat import validate
from IPython.testing.tools import assert_big_text_equal
class TestNotebookExporter(ExportersTestsBase):
"""Contains test functions for notebook.py"""
exporter_class = NotebookExporter
def test_export(self):
"""
Does the NotebookExporter return the file unchanged?
"""
with open(self._get_notebook()) as f:
file_contents = f.read()
(output, resources) = self.exporter_class().from_filename(self._get_notebook())
assert len(output) > 0
assert_big_text_equal(output, file_contents)
def test_downgrade_3(self):
exporter = self.exporter_class(nbformat_version=3)
(output, resources) = exporter.from_filename(self._get_notebook())
nb = json.loads(output)
validate(nb)
def test_downgrade_2(self):
exporter = self.exporter_class(nbformat_version=2)
(output, resources) = exporter.from_filename(self._get_notebook())
nb = json.loads(output)
self.assertEqual(nb['nbformat'], 2)
